How to Cook Tofu
Description
This cooking method transforms extra-firm tofu into a flavorful baked treat. Cubed tofu is coated with olive oil, tamari for saltiness, and sriracha for a gentle heat. Optionally, dusting the cubes in cornstarch before baking helps create a crisp outer layer. Baking at 425°F for 20 to 25 minutes ensures the tofu develops golden edges while maintaining a tender center.
The texture achieved is slightly crisp on the outside with a chewy inside, enhanced by the layered flavors from the marinade. This technique avoids frying and provides a straightforward way to incorporate tofu into meals.
Serve the tofu warm, as a protein addition to bowls, salads, or alongside steamed vegetables and rice. The spiced marinade offers a nice balance of savory and mild spice.
Ingredients
- 14 ounces extra-firm tofu patted dry and cubed
- ½ tablespoon extra-virgin olive oil
- 2 tablespoons tamari
- ½ teaspoon sriracha
- 1 tablespoon cornstarch optional
Instructions
- Preheat the oven to 425°F and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
- Toss the cubed tofu with the olive oil, tamari, and sriracha. For extra crispy tofu, sprinkle with the cornstarch and gently toss to coat.
- Spread the tofu evenly onto the baking sheet.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until browned around the edges. Remove and serve warm.
